Understanding Public EV Charging Costs
Public charging points come in various types, each with different pricing structures. Some are free, while others may charge by the hour or based on the amount of electricity consumed. Knowing these options is crucial to ensure that users are not overspending unnecessarily.- Pay-per-use charging - Charging stations may charge a flat fee per session or by the kWh of energy consumed.
- Subscription services - Some networks offer subscription models that can reduce costs for frequent users.
- Free charging - Certain locations continue to offer complimentary charging; these may not always be abundant, but they are worth scouting.
Strategies to Save on Public Charging
When it comes to economising on public charging, several tactics allow EV owners to enjoy significant savings while travelling across the UK.1. Utilise Charging Apps
Bringing technology to the forefront of savings, charging apps reveal real-time information about charging stations, availability, and pricing.- Apps like PlugShare and Zap-Map provide user-generated reports on charging locations, allowing drivers to pinpoint the most affordable options.
- Many apps highlight promotions and offers from various charging networks.
2. Membership Programs
Many public charging networks operate membership programs designed to offer reduced rates.- Investing in a membership can pay off if you frequently use the same network, as it often leads to lower per-charge costs.
- Some networks provide exclusive deals and free charging credits upon membership sign-up.
3. Charge During Off-Peak Hours
Charging during off-peak hours is another way to save money, as many charging stations offer lower rates in the evenings or overnight.- Familiarise yourself with the local grid's peak hours to avoid paying higher fees.
- Schedule charging for times when electricity demand is low, leading to significant savings.
